Transaction 860d95f4eab367be739c161219df45fa8506d858c1702c4926d8c3b6ff1cdd3d
1 Input
1 Output
-
860d95f4eab367be739c161219df45fa8506d858c1702c4926d8c3b6ff1cdd3d:0
- value
- 590600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bac68472f3e16d8267f3af9f602d0069cfe6119c OP_EQUAL
- address
- 3JibRTFtf3sufm21wi9o2E3yBnWMpnJHL8